Sioux Falls, SD – South Dakota residents can expect a mix of weather conditions this week, with temperatures ranging from the mid-80s to lower 90s and a possibility of thunderstorms, some of which could become severe.
According to the US National Weather Service in Sioux Falls, today will see highs between 85 and 90 degrees. Thunderstorms are possible, with some potentially reaching severe levels. Residents are advised to stay updated on weather alerts and take precautions as necessary.
The forecast shows a shift towards cooler weather for the remainder of the week. Tuesday will see highs between 76 and 83 degrees, with the possibility of thunderstorms continuing into the day. As we move into Wednesday, temperatures will moderate further, with highs expected to be between 73 and 79 degrees under sunny skies.
Thursday and Friday will maintain this cooler trend, with highs forecasted to be between 75 and 82 degrees and 78 and 83 degrees, respectively. These days are expected to be dry, with a low chance of precipitation (20-30%) throughout the period.
The weekend will begin with slightly cooler temperatures, with a high of 80 degrees on Friday and a chance of showers or thunderstorms on Saturday. The precipitation chances increase to 45% by Saturday, with temperatures remaining in the mid-70s to lower 80s.
